/* CSS Document */
.head,
.topVisual,
.lnbArea,
.foot,
.tempLinkList,
.location,
.headTit,
.topMsg,
.guide,
.subSlide,
.keepArea,
.guideBtn,
#printBtn,
.not-print,
.tab { display: none; }
.subContainer { padding: 0 !important; }
.subContainer .container { margin: 0 !important; width:100%;}
.contents,
#content { float: left; width:100%;border-left:none;padding-left:0px;}

.pricelist tbody th	{font-size:1.5em;line-height:120%;}
.pricelist tbody td	{font-size:1.5em;line-height:150%;}
.pricelist tbody td.etc	{font-size:1.3em;}


.guideCaption {padding:10px 0 10px 0px;font-size:20px;text-align:left;background:none;}
  
table { page-break-inside:auto }
tr    { page-break-inside:avoid; page-break-after:auto }
thead { display:table-header-group }
tfoot { display:table-footer-group }
tbody th {font-size:1.4em;line-height:120%;}
tbody td {font-size:1.4em;line-height:150%;}
tbody td.etc {font-size:1.2em;}